Outstanding Opportunity - Leading Financial Services company wants an accomplished hands-on Technical IT Manager / IT Development Manager / Applications Manager. This is a great opportunity as the company is undertaking significant business transformation & business change (business, systems, process, people change). It is essential have both hands on technical ability whilst also being business focused. You will support the IT Director, taking on technical aspects of the role, with responsibility for applications, development, business analysis & testing, you will have significant influence in shaping the environment going forward

Expertise & Responsibilities

-) Significant experience as hand-on Technical IT Manager, DevOps Manager, IT Development Manager, Applications Manager, Service Delivery Manager, IT Operations Manager or similar

-) Expected you will have 5+yrs hands-on leadership experience with 3+yrs in Financial Services or Insurance

-) Experienced in IT led business transformation with ability to articulate the vision, you must be delivery-focused

-) With responsibility for applications, development, business analysis & testing it is Essential to be business focused, as you will lead the applications, development, architecture & infrastructure landscape through business change, with responsibility for applications, development, business analysis & testing

-) Financial Services or Insurance is essential, as understanding of end to end insurance processes is expected

-) This is a hands-on leadership position within a small close-knit team & you will be expected to get involved & lead from the front, with ability to guide team members & give autonomy
